Location Midway

Address:
2332 W Highway 6
Waco, TX, 76708-9602
United States

Highway access

The campground is accessible from I-35, which is about 5 miles away, and is reached via Hwy 6 N toward Meridian. The exit for Midway Park is located just before crossing the lake.

Latitude & Longitude: 31.5256 / -97.2252

Elevation: 155 feet

Policies & Rules

General

  • Park gates are locked and do not reopen until.
  • Maximum stay at Waco Lake Project is 14 days in any 30 consecutive day period, regardless of campground.
  • Camping equipment is limited to one RV/Trailer and up to two tents per site or a total of three tents.
  • Campsites are limited to 10 people per campsite, including visitors. No more than 4 vehicles per site.
  • All visitors that are not camping must leave the campground by.
  • All pets must be on a leash no longer than 6 foot at all times.
  • Off-road vehicles are not permitted
  • No firearms, ammunition, fireworks, or weapons allowed in any area of Waco Lake.
  • Campsites must be kept clean, and trash collected at all times.
  • Fires are allowed only in designated rings and cookers. No trees may be cut for firewood. Fires are not permitted during burn bans.
  • Don't Move Firewood: Protect your forests from tree-killing pests by buying your firewood locally and burning it on-site. Visit Dontmovefirewood.org for further information.
  • Bounce houses are prohibited in all areas of the parks excluding reserved group shelters. A permit is required prior to the use of bounce houses at any group shelter (size limitations may apply). Bounce houses that include water features are prohibited throughout the entirety of the parks, including group shelters. Bounce houses must be attended by an adult at all times.
  • Small swimming pools are permitted in the parks. Swimming pools may not exceed a water depth of 5 inches, height of 7 inches, width of 36 inches, and length of 36 inches. Swimming pools must be moved to a new location each day to prevent damage to the ground surface. Pools must be attended by an adult at all times unless the pool is empty.Waterslides, slip ‘n slides, and waterslide-like structures are prohibited in all areas of the parks.
